POSITION SUMMARY :

The Manager, Projects will be responsible for leading and managing the successful design, construction execution and completion of a renewable energy project.

The Manager, Projects is responsible for managing the major activities of Engineering and construction through commercial operation.

The Manager, Projects will lead the client management responsibility.

PRIMARY JOB RESPONSIBILITIES :

  • Ensures plant is designed in a safe and reliable manner while working closely with the safety team.
  • Ensures the quality management system is implemented.
  • Oversees and manages the engineering and design discipline throughout the project.
  • Develops and manages the customer relationship during the project lifecycle with the goal of collaborating, serving, and building a mutual and trusting relationship.
  • Leads the upfront planning of the project and ensures the adherence to the design and construction schedule with the project team.
  • Will manage and own all financial aspects of the project while coordinating with Project Control
  • Will manage, own, and control the administration of the contract agreement between the customer and the EPC.
  • Will bring the business development and pre-construction team together and leads the closeout process.
  • Work with project to coordinate equipment selection and procurement with Engineering and Supply Chain team.

E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E REQUIREMENTS :

  • 5+ years of Project Management experience
  • Self-perform construction experience
  • Bachelor’s degree in engineering or construction management

PREFERRED SKILLS / ABILITIES :

  • Experience with Microsoft suite. Database experience is a plus.
  • Experience with Primavera 6 and Microsoft Project scheduling software
  • Experience in leadership of teams of people
  • Extensive travel required.
